Leonie Apperloo is a scholar working on Infectious Diseases, Molecular Biology and Epidemi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Leonie Apperloo has authored 3 papers receiving a total of 65 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 2 papers in Infectious Diseases, 1 paper in Molecular Biology and 1 paper in Epidemiology. Recurrent topics in Leonie Apperloo’s work include Parasitic Diseases Research and Treatment (1 paper), SARS-CoV-2 and COVID-19 Research (1 paper) and Neonatal Respiratory Health Research (1 paper). Leonie Apperloo is often cited by papers focused on Parasitic Diseases Research and Treatment (1 paper), SARS-CoV-2 and COVID-19 Research (1 paper) and Neonatal Respiratory Health Research (1 paper). Leonie Apperloo collaborates with scholars based in The Netherlands. Leonie Apperloo's co-authors include Izabela A. Rodenhuis‐Zybert, Maarten van den Berge, Djoke van Gosliga, Berit Troost, Martijn C. Nawijn, Jolanda M. Smit, Peter H. J. van der Voort, Jill Moser, Orestes A. Carpaij and Ymkje Stienstra and has published in prestigious journals such as Antimicrobial Agents and Chemotherapy, Thorax and Viruses.
